GMS has been an excellent choice for our child. The academics are great! The teachers are compassionate and patient with all their students. We send our child to school knowing he is in a safe environment, which is very important to us. The school offers many classes and activities for students in all grades, music, tech, art, Bible quiz team, and math leagues. Volleyball, soccer, basketball, baseball and softball are also offered. The schools does a great job holding true to their statement , teaching students to be effective citizens in the world. We as parents couldn't be more pleased!
